Abstract

The utility model relates to the technical field of workpiece clamping devices, in particular to a cutting tool for a locking ring, which comprises a clamping block, wherein the clamping block is provided with a clamping head, the clamping head is provided with a positioning column for sleeving a locking ring, the bottom of the positioning column is provided with a cutting groove, the cutting groove sequentially extends to the clamping head and the positioning column, the cutting tool further comprises a cover plate, the positioning column is provided with a mounting shaft for mounting the cover plate, the mounting shaft is concentric with the positioning column, the cover plate is correspondingly provided with a cutting groove, the cover plate is provided with a mounting hole matched with the mounting shaft, the cover plate arranged on the mounting shaft is propped against the outer side surface of the positioning column, the periphery of the mounting shaft is further provided with a mounting ring, the mounting ring is arranged in the mounting hole, the cutting tool further comprises a workbench, and the bottom surface of the clamping block is arranged into a sliding plane jointed with the upper surface of the workbench. The sawing tool realizes the limitation of a plurality of locking rings through the positioning column, prevents the locking rings from deforming in the moment of cutting off, and is matched with a saw blade arranged in a workbench to cut off, so that the cut-off surface is smooth and even.

Description

Locking ring cutting tool
Technical Field
The utility model relates to the technical field of workpiece clamping devices, in particular to a locking ring cutting tool.
Background
Through retrieving, as the patent of publication number CN215410192U, disclosed a rubber sealing ring, including the inner ring, the outside of inner ring is connected with the outer loop, and the surface of outer loop is equipped with the waterproof layer, and the surface of waterproof layer is equipped with corrosion-resistant layer, and the surface of corrosion-resistant layer is equipped with the wearing layer, and the outer loop can effectively block the corruption of corrosive elements in the external pollutant to rubber sealing ring, and then improves rubber sealing ring's life.
The test cup locking ring is made of rubber materials, when the test cup locking ring is used for a hip joint replacement surgical instrument, the rubber ring needs to be cut off, a manual cutting and manual deburring process is generally adopted at present, but the manual cutting can lead to uneven cutting ports, a great deal of time is required for manual trimming, the manual cutting cannot guarantee the dimensional accuracy, and the rejection rate is high.
Disclosure of Invention
In order to solve the problems of uneven cutting opening and poor dimensional accuracy caused by the conventional manual cutting, the utility model provides a locking ring cutting tool, which is used for limiting a plurality of locking rings through positioning columns, preventing the locking rings from deforming at the moment of cutting, and ensuring smooth and flat cutting opening when being matched with a saw blade arranged in a workbench for cutting.
The utility model provides a locking ring cutting tool which comprises a clamping block, wherein the clamping block is provided with a clamping head, the clamping head is provided with a positioning column for sleeving a locking ring, the positioning column is concentric with the clamping head, the bottom of the positioning column is provided with a cutting groove, and the cutting groove sequentially extends to the clamping head and the positioning column. The plurality of locking rings are sleeved on the positioning column, and then synchronous cutting of the plurality of locking rings is realized through the cutting groove, so that the flatness and smoothness of the section are ensured.
Further, the device also comprises a cover plate, the positioning column is provided with a mounting shaft for mounting the cover plate, the mounting shaft is concentric with the positioning column, and the cover plate is correspondingly provided with a cutting groove. The plurality of locking rings are limited on the positioning column through the cover plate, so that the locking rings are prevented from falling off.
Further, the cover plate is provided with a mounting hole matched with the mounting shaft, the cover plate arranged on the mounting shaft abuts against the outer side face of the positioning column, the periphery of the mounting shaft is further provided with a mounting ring, and the mounting ring is arranged in the mounting hole. The mounting ring can be made of rubber materials and is propped between the mounting shaft and the mounting hole, so that the limit of the cover plate is realized.
Further, the device also comprises a workbench, wherein the bottom surface of the clamping block is arranged to be a sliding plane attached to the upper surface of the workbench. The clamping blocks can slide along the surface of the workbench.
Further, the saw blade cutting machine also comprises a saw blade, a mounting cavity capable of containing the saw blade is formed in the workbench, the saw blade is rotatably arranged in the mounting cavity, the mounting cavity is long-strip-shaped, and the mounting cavity is opposite to a cutting groove of the clamping block. The clamping block is pushed along the length direction of the mounting cavity, so that the saw blade arranged in the mounting cavity passes through the cutting groove opposite to the mounting cavity, and the cutting operation is realized.
Further, the clamping block further comprises a limiting strip, the limiting strip is arranged in parallel with the mounting cavity, the clamping block is provided with a limiting plane, and the limiting plane is propped against the limiting strip. And the limit of the horizontal sliding direction of the clamping block is realized through the limit strip.
Further, the limit strips are arranged on the workbench through locking pieces arranged at two ends of the limit strips. The limiting strips are clamped and arranged on the workbench through locking pieces at two ends.
Further, the locking piece comprises a locking bolt and a locking column, the locking bolt penetrates through the limiting strip, the locking column is arranged at the bottom of the locking bolt in a threaded manner, and the outer surface of the locking column abuts against the side face of the workbench. The positioning of the limit strips is realized through locking columns arranged on two sides of the workbench.
Further, the workbench is also provided with a graduated scale matched with the limit strip. Through the cooperation of spacing and scale, detect whether spacing is put in place.
Further, the mounting cavity has a width greater than the thickness of the saw blade. Saw blades with different thicknesses can be replaced according to the cutting requirements.
The utility model has the beneficial effects that:
the utility model provides a locking ring cutting tool, which is used for sleeving a plurality of locking rings through positioning columns, so that the inner wall and the outer circle of the locking rings are limited, the locking rings are prevented from deforming at the moment of cutting, the smooth and smooth cutting surface is ensured, and the cutting efficiency is effectively improved.

Detailed Description
The following description of the embodiments of the present utility model will be made apparent and fully in view of the accompanying drawings, in which some, but not all embodiments of the utility model are shown.
In order to facilitate cutting off the locking ring so as to ensure smooth and flat cutting sections, a locking ring cutting tool is designed, and as shown in fig. 1-3, the locking ring cutting tool comprises a clamping block 1, wherein the clamping block 1 is provided with a clamping head 2, the clamping head 2 is provided with a positioning column 3 for sleeving the locking ring, the positioning column 3 is concentric with the clamping head 2, the bottom of the positioning column 3 is provided with a cutting groove 4, and the cutting groove 4 sequentially extends to the clamping head 2 and the positioning column 3. When the novel cutting tool is used, the locking rings are sleeved on the positioning column 3, a plurality of locking rings can be sleeved at one time, the locking rings are bundled outside the positioning column 3 under the elastic action of rubber materials, namely, the installation of the locking rings is completed, then the locking rings are placed into the cutting groove 4 for cutting by using the cutting knife, the plurality of positioning rings can be cut off simultaneously, the cut-off surface is smooth and flat, the time of manual deburring is reduced when the cutting tool is convenient to cut off, the rejection rate is reduced, and the cutting efficiency is effectively improved.
In order to avoid the locking ring from falling out, the locking device further comprises a cover plate 5, the positioning column 3 is provided with a mounting shaft 31 for mounting the cover plate 5, the mounting shaft 31 is concentric with the positioning column 3, and the cover plate 5 is correspondingly provided with a cutting groove 4. The mounting shaft 31 is welded and fixed on the end face of the positioning column 3, the cover plate 5 is sleeved on the positioning column 3, and the locking ring to be cut off is limited between the cover plate 5 and the clamping head 2.
In order to ensure stable connection of the cover plate 5 and the mounting shaft 31, the cover plate 5 is provided with a mounting hole 51 matched with the mounting shaft 31, the cover plate 5 arranged on the mounting shaft 31 abuts against the outer side surface of the positioning column 3, the periphery of the mounting shaft 31 is also provided with a mounting ring 52, and the mounting ring 52 is arranged in the mounting hole 51. The mounting ring 52 may be made of damping material, such as rubber, plastic, etc., and the mounting ring 52 is abutted into the mounting hole 51 of the cover plate 5 to realize stable connection of the cover plate 5.
The clamping block 1 also comprises a workbench 6, and the bottom surface of the clamping block 1 is arranged to be a sliding plane attached to the upper surface of the workbench 6. The saw blade 62 is further included, a mounting cavity 61 capable of containing the saw blade 62 is formed in the workbench 6, a motor for driving the saw blade 62 to rotate is arranged in the mounting cavity 61, an output shaft of the motor is in transmission connection with a rotating shaft of the saw blade 62, the saw blade 62 is enabled to be rotatably arranged in the mounting cavity 61, the mounting cavity 61 is of a strip shape, and the mounting cavity 61 is opposite to the cutting groove 4 of the clamping block 1. The mounting cavity 61 has a width greater than the thickness of the saw blade 62. The saw blade 62 with proper thickness is selected according to the product requirement and is arranged in the mounting cavity 61, and the saw blade 62 with corresponding thickness can be arranged for different products so as to ensure that the final size after sawing meets the product requirement.
In order to guide the sliding cutting path of the clamping block 1, the sliding cutting path further comprises a limiting strip 7, the limiting strip 7 is arranged in parallel with the mounting cavity 61, the clamping block 1 is provided with a limiting plane 12, and the limiting plane 12 is propped against the limiting strip 7. The limiting strip 7 is arranged on the workbench 6, one side, close to the mounting cavity 61, of the limiting strip 7 is attached to the limiting plane 12 of the clamping block 1, so that the mounting cavity 61 is opposite to the cutting groove 4, then the clamping block 1 is pushed forward at a constant speed along the limiting strip 7, the clamping block 1 drives the locking ring to be cut off on the positioning column 3 to move, when the clamping block moves through the saw blade 62, the saw blade 62 penetrates through the cutting groove 4 to cut off the locking ring, then the cover plate 5 is taken down, the locking ring with a notch is taken out, burrs on the section are removed by using a scraper, and cutting processing of the locking ring is completed.
In order to fix the limit bar 7, the limit bar 7 is disposed on the table 6 through locking members 8 disposed at both ends thereof. The locking piece 8 comprises a locking bolt 81 and a locking column 82, the locking bolt 81 penetrates through the limiting strip 7, the locking column 82 is arranged at the bottom of the locking bolt 81 in a threaded mode, and the outer surface of the locking column 82 abuts against the side face of the workbench 6. After the limiting strip 7 is placed on the workbench 6, the locking pieces 8 at two ends of the limiting strip 7 are just clamped to two side surfaces of the workbench 7, and the locking columns 82 and the side surfaces are used for positioning under the abutting action, so that the positioning stability is guaranteed, and damping materials can be adopted for the locking columns 82. In order to match with the processing of the fracture with different sizes, the workbench 6 is also provided with a graduated scale 71 matched with the limit strip 7.
